The hexadecimal color code #405886 corresponds to the code RGB( 64, 88, 134 ). It's a shade of Blue. This color is a combination of red (at 0,25 level), green (at 0,35 level) and blue (at 0,53 level). Its brightness is 38% and its saturation is 35%. It is composed of red at 22%, green at 30% and blue at 46%.
